Whole-Genome Characterization and Strain Comparison of VT2f-Producing Escherichia coli Causing Hemolytic Uremic Syndrome.
Emerging infectious diseases - 1 Dec 2016
Grande Laura, Michelacci Valeria, Bondì Roslen, Gigliucci Federica, Franz Eelco, Badouei Mahdi Askari, Schlager Sabine, Minelli Fabio, Tozzoli Rosangela, Caprioli Alfredo, Morabito Stefano
Abstract excerpt
Verotoxigenic Escherichia coli infections in humans cause disease ranging from uncomplicated intestinal illnesses to bloody diarrhea and systemic sequelae, such as hemolytic uremic syndrome (HUS). Previous research indicated that pigeons may be a reservoir for a population of verotoxigenic E. coli producing the VT2f variant. We used whole-genome sequencing to characterize a set of VT2f-producing E. coli strains...
